The P0C34: Hybrid Battery Temperature Sensor ‘F’ Circuit Range/Performance refers to a problem where the hybrid battery temperature sensor labeled ‘F’ is not performing within the expected range or is malfunctioning. This may result from sensor issues, faulty wiring, or a problem with the sensor circuit, affecting the hybrid battery’s thermal management.

P0C34 Meaning
The P0C34: Hybrid Battery Temperature Sensor ‘F’ Circuit Range/Performance code indicates that the sensor responsible for monitoring the temperature of the hybrid battery is not providing accurate readings or is out of its operational range. This can cause problems with battery cooling or overheating, which can affect overall vehicle performance.
Step-by-step diagnostic guide
Action | Description | Tools Needed |
---|---|---|
Check for Other Codes | Use an OBD-II scanner to detect any additional codes that might provide more context. | OBD-II Scanner |
Verify Sensor Range and Performance | Test the sensor to confirm its readings are within the manufacturer’s recommended range. | Diagnostic Tool, Multimeter |
Test the Sensor and Circuit | Check the sensor’s signal and its circuit for proper voltage and resistance. | Multimeter, Diagnostic Tool |
Inspect Wiring and Connections | Inspect all wiring and connections for any visible damage, corrosion, or loose connections. | Flashlight, Multimeter |
Clear the Code and Test Drive | Clear the code and take the vehicle for a test drive to ensure that the issue has been resolved. | OBD-II Scanner |
Recheck for Codes | Re-scan the system to confirm that the P0C34 code does not reappear. If it does, further diagnosis may be needed. | OBD-II Scanner |
